BlackRock Bets Big on Crypto: $357M in BTC, ETH Ahead of Ethereum ETF Launch

BlackRock has invested $357 million in Bitcoin and Ethereum, highlighting its growing confidence in cryptocurrencies. On June 5, 2025, it acquired 2,704 BTC ($283.9M) and 28,239 ETH ($73.2M), aligning with institutional interest following the U.S. SEC’s approval of spot Ethereum ETFs.

While Bitcoin whale activity is cooling after recent gains, Ethereum whales are accumulating more ETH, signaling a shift in preference. Retail investor activity has slowed, but BlackRock’s entry may restore confidence and liquidity, especially in Ethereum.

With $11.5 trillion in AUM, BlackRock’s move underscores institutional endorsement of crypto, particularly Ethereum, due to its upcoming ETFs and network improvements. This could lead to increased ETH dominance and reshape the broader crypto market.
